Renewal at Southside Park: Major Upgrades Underway for 2026
January 27, 2026Heavy machinery and construction crews are now a fixture at Southside Park as Greenville County moves forward with a comprehensive renovation and expansion plan. The project, which is scheduled for completion by May 1, 2026, aims to modernize the aging infrastructure of the 65-acre regional hub while introducing significant environmental and accessibility improvements.
The construction is part of a broader effort to revitalize one of the county’s most utilized parks. Recent federal and local funding, including a $500,000 grant from the Land and Water Conservation Fund, has paved the way for a total overhaul of the park’s central amenities and a strategic expansion of its footprint.
A Greener, More Accessible Playground
The primary focus for many families is the complete replacement of the existing playground. The old structures have been slated for demolition to make room for a modern, inclusive play area. The new design replaces traditional mulch with poured-in-place rubber and concrete surfaces, ensuring the equipment is accessible to children with disabilities.
In addition to the play structures, the project includes the installation of new shade structures, benches, and fencing. The renovation also addresses a long-standing need for better “routes of travel,” creating new sidewalks that connect the playground to other park features like the parking lots and athletic fields.
Environmental Stewardship and Infrastructure
Beneath the surface, the park is undergoing a massive stormwater management overhaul. This initiative is designed to protect the Reedy River watershed by reducing runoff. Crews are currently installing advanced “green” infrastructure, including a bioretention cell, pervious pavers, and bioswales.
General infrastructure improvements are also prominent in the current phase of work:
-
Road and Parking: The main entrance drive is being replaced with a recycled base for better durability, and the existing parking lots are being repaved and expanded to improve traffic flow during tournament weekends.
-
Walking Trails: The old asphalt walking paths have been removed to make way for a more integrated pedestrian network.
-
Facilities: A new septic drain field is being installed to support the existing restroom facilities, ensuring they can meet the demands of the park’s high visitor volume.
Expanding the Footprint
While construction crews work on the interior of the park, the Greenville County Historic and Natural Resources Trust recently assisted in the acquisition of an additional 3.6 acres of adjacent land. This expansion increases the park’s total footprint by approximately 5%, securing the last remaining undeveloped lots next to the facility for future preservation or recreation needs.
Looking Ahead to May
The aggressive construction schedule is designed to have the park fully operational for the peak summer season. As the May 1 deadline approaches, residents can expect a phased reopening of specific areas. Once finished, Southside Park will not only offer improved athletic courts and play spaces but will stand as a model for sustainable park design in the Upstate.
